The CZ 75 B's history is as storied as its performance is reliable. First introduced in 1975 by the Koucký brothers, this pistol quickly gained global recognition for its ergonomic design and steadfast performance. The "B" variant includes a firing pin block safety, elevating its safety features for peace of mind. The DA/SA action offers versatile operation, making it suitable for both law enforcement and civilian use.
With a black polycoat finish, this pistol is not only aesthetically pleasing but also highly durable and corrosion-resistant. The 9mm Luger chambering provides a sweet spot of manageable recoil and stopping power, perfect for self-defense or sport shooting. Its fixed three-dot sights ensure quick target acquisition, while the cold hammer-forged barrel guarantees longevity and precision.
